Solution for 3(x+9)=1+3x equation:


Simplifying
3(x + 9) = 1 + 3x

Reorder the terms:
3(9 + x) = 1 + 3x
(9 * 3 + x * 3) = 1 + 3x
(27 + 3x) = 1 + 3x

Add '-3x' to each side of the equation.
27 + 3x + -3x = 1 + 3x + -3x

Combine like terms: 3x + -3x = 0
27 + 0 = 1 + 3x + -3x
27 = 1 + 3x + -3x

Combine like terms: 3x + -3x = 0
27 = 1 + 0
27 = 1

Solving
27 = 1

Couldn't find a variable to solve for.

This equation is invalid, the left and right sides are not equal, therefore there is no solution.
